Fermented Foods and Their Abating Role in Gastric Ulcers
S Vijayasarathy1, P Gayathri1, V Suneetha1
1Department of Biotechnology, School of Biosciences and Technology, Vellore Institute of technology, Tamilnadu, India.
Fermented foods, rich in probiotics, can help combat Helicobacter pylori infections and improve gastric ulcer healing. These beneficial microbes reduce inflammation and infection density, aiding recovery from H. pylori-induced ulcers.
Area of Science:
- Gastroenterology
- Microbiology
- Nutrition Science
Background:
- Helicobacter pylori infection is a primary cause of gastric inflammation and ulcers.
- Triple therapy is the standard treatment, but dietary modifications are increasingly recognized for their impact on healing time.
- Fermented foods, consumed for centuries, offer potential benefits for gastric health through their microbial content.
Purpose of the Study:
- To explore the role of fermented foods and their microbial components in managing H. pylori infections and gastric ulcers.
- To investigate the mechanisms by which probiotics in fermented foods exert protective effects in the gastrointestinal tract.
Main Methods:
- Review of existing research on fermented foods, probiotics, and H. pylori.
- Analysis of studies demonstrating the effects of specific microbial species (e.g., Lactobacillus) found in fermented products.
- Examination of biochemical and immunological mechanisms involved.
Main Results:
- Microbes in fermented foods reduce H. pylori-induced inflammation and improve ulcer histology.
- Lactobacillus species from fermented products inhibit H. pylori, decrease infection density, and reduce mucus depletion.
- Lactic fermented products lower urease activity and H. pylori adhesion via organic acid secretion.
Conclusions:
- Fermented foods possess modulatory effects beneficial for fighting and healing gastric ulcers.
- Probiotics in fermented foods combat H. pylori through mechanisms including pH reduction, immune enhancement, and antioxidant activity.
- Dietary incorporation of fermented foods may be a valuable adjunct therapy for H. pylori-related gastric conditions.
